Airbus pioneers sustainable aerospace for a safe and united world. The Company constantly innovates to provide efficient and technologically-advanced solutions in aerospace, defence, and connected services. In commercial aircraft, Airbus offers modern and fuel-efficient airliners and associated services. Airbus is also a European leader in defence and security and one of the world's leading space businesses. In helicopters, Airbus provides the most efficient civil and military rotorcraft solutions and services worldwide.
Tasks
- R&T & Digital Policy Leadership (75%): Orchestrate and ensure consistent alignment of Airbus's political narrative and corporate statements on R&T and digital policy with German political entities and government agencies.
- Funding & Synergy Management: Identify and secure public funding opportunities for research and advanced technology projects (mainly from BMWE, BMFTR, BMV) and steer the Airbus’ cross-divisional German R&T public affairs network.
- Strategic Positioning & Thought Leadership: Shape Airbus's position as a leader in European high-tech, focusing on CO2-neutral aviation, technological sovereignty, sovereign cloud, AI, cybersecurity, and defense tech.
- Lobbying & Legislative Accountability: Lead German national lobbying efforts regarding EU and federal digital legislative frameworks (e.g., AI Act, EUCS, NIS2) in close collaboration with the Airbus Brussels office.
- Commercial Public Affairs Strategy (25%): Support the Head of Public Affairs Germany, Commercial Aircraft, on the overall strategy, providing business background and messages fully adapted to German administration standards.
- Executive Briefings & Top-Level Engagements: Prepare high-level briefings, speeches, and strategic papers for the Executive Committee and German Management Board, and manage engagements between senior leadership and key government representatives.
- Network & Association Representation: Cultivate relationships within critical industry associations (e.g., BDLI, BDI, Bitkom, Acatech, Stifterverband), research organizations (e.g., DLR, FhG), and host political delegations at Airbus sites.
- This role will involve some travel for business and as such you must be able to travel accordingly.
Profile
- Education: Educated to a Master’s degree level in Science, Technology, Engineering or Political Science, Economics, Law, or an equivalent field of study.
- Professional Experience: Proven track record in a Public Affairs, Government Relations, or Policy role within a complex, multinational organization or political institution, with deep expertise in R&T, digital policy, and public funding.
- Network & Relations: Extensive existing network within the German federal government, relevant ministries (e.g., BMWE, BMFTR, BMV, BMUKN), political parties, industry associations, and/or the tech ecosystem.
- Target-Group Communication: Outstanding ability to communicate complex political and technical topics precisely on point, with a proven track record of adapting messages seamlessly to the respective audience level.
- Strategic & Diligent Mindset: Ability to anticipate political developments and translate them into strategies, paired with a highly conscientious and structured approach to managing governance and policy frameworks.
- Leadership & Stakeholder Management: Exceptional ability to lead cross-functional initiatives, drive consensus across diverse stakeholders, and prepare senior executives for high-level engagements.
- Languages: Fluency in German and English is mandatory; proficiency in French is a plus.
